A nurse is reinforcing dietary teaching with a client who has chronic kidney disease and requires a lowpotassium diet. Which of the following food by the client demonstrates an understanding of the teaching?
1 cup of cantaloupe
1 large baked potato
4 oz of banana chips
1 cup of applesauce
The Correct Answer is D
A: Cantaloupe is relatively high in potassium and is not a suitable choice for a low-potassium diet.
B: Baked potatoes are high in potassium and should be avoided in a low-potassium diet.
C: Banana chips are also high in potassium and should not be included in a low-potassium diet.
D: Correct. Applesauce is a low-potassium food and is an appropriate choice for a client with chronic kidney disease following a low-potassium diet.
